100 Thieves has completely overhauled the management side of its Valorant team, as the Los Angeles-based esports organisation has announced that it has brought on a new general manager, head coach, and assistant coach, all in the effort to make a dent in the North American Valorant Champions Tour circuit.
As for who has joined the team, former caster Daniel "ddk" Kapadia has been signed as the new general manager, former broadcast analyst Sean "sgares" Gares has joined as the head coach, and Michael "Mikes" Hockom has been named as the assistant coach.
These signings do of course mean that 100 Thieves is parting ways with former head coach Jovanni "Jovi" Vera, who is yet to announce his next role.
